Water Will Certainly Locate a Way In

Water marks on a ceiling, or even worse, dripping water, may have you worried that your whole roofing remains in tatters. However just because there's a leakage does not indicate your roof will need a substantial quantity of fixings. Occasionally quiting it is as basic as filling up a fracture with caulk, changing a few shingles, or installing some flashing-- a membrane layer or layer of metal that offers a mechanical barrier to redirect water at corners, crevices, voids, and various other areas prone to dripping.

Dropped tree limbs, hail, and also wind can loosen up or remove roof shingles. Damaged flashing is another usual wrongdoer. Even rubberized boots around plumbing pipes, or with incorrectly set up dish antenna or solar panels can trigger isolated leakages. To determine what type of leak you've jumped on your hands, first try to map it to its beginning.

Searching for Leaks

It's easiest to locate a leakage when it's raining outside. Keep in mind that water commonly builds up at a spot that's various where it's getting in-- it Montclair Roofers typically diminishes the length of a rafter or stud and just drips once it gets to a low point.

In an incomplete attic, the framework is visible, so merely start at the leakage and look along the length of any type of wood framing that results in that factor, to see if you discover a route of water that comes from higher on your roof. In an ended up attic, you'll need to use a portable device called a jab saw to remove any drywall that obstructs your sight. Once you think you have actually discovered the origin, take a look at top of the roof covering (you can do this securely from the ground with a set of field glasses) to see if you can determine any type of apparent perpetrators, like missing out on roof shingles, Montclair Roof Repair Phones or worn flashing near a smokeshaft.

If you can not locate the leak on your own, a qualified professional roofer can execute an inspection and make referrals about whether repair work or replacement is required. Even if you're able to locate your very own leak, you'll want to leave the repair work work to a pro-- climbing up onto your roof with a tall expansion ladder is a hazardous work. The majority of leaks can be quit if they're restricted to a few areas. If, nonetheless, you're experiencing repeating leaks, and your roof covering is out of guarantee, it may be time for a brand-new roof covering. The cash you would spend on numerous short-term repairs is most likely much better applied to a brand-new roof with an extensive guarantee.

Various Other Indication

You don't have to await leaks to show up before you think about repairs to your roofing, however. Missing out on, harmed, or crinkling roof shingles Montclair roof installation can all be indicators of leakages ahead. And the age of your roof covering itself can be a guide-- home owner's insurance provider usually presume an asphalt roof shingles roof covering will certainly last regarding 20 years, and some insurers will not provide protection if your roofing is older than that. If your roof was placed on by the previous owner of your residence, a professional roofer or a certified home examiner can generally offer a harsh quote of the age, based upon the condition of the shingles.

Also without leaks or noticeable indications of damage to the roof covering, it can make good sense to change an out-of-warranty roofing system that's greater than two decades old. That's because once a leak develops, it can do severe damages to the timber sheathing under the roof shingles. Insurance policy Protection

Before you employ anyone to service your roofing system, call your homeowner's insurance company to inspect your insurance deductible and also coverage for roofing system repair work or replacement. You'll wish to evaluate your out-of-pocket expenses against the expense of replacing your roof covering entirely. Consider any type of resulting rise in your costs also-- it might make more feeling to simply cover the price yourself.

Typically, home owner's insurance policies may cover, or contribute towards, the repair work of separated leaks, however will not cover the cost of replacement. A lot of insurance firms will send out an insurer to provide an estimate for the repair service, and also plans usually cover repair services to the roof, in addition to any type of damage to the framework, drywall, or flooring that arises from a leaking roof covering. If you do obtain a payment from your insurance provider, you can utilize that money to make the details repairs, or apply it toward the price of a total replacement.
